Emerson Electric Co. Revenue

Emerson Electric Co. had revenue of $4.55B USD in the quarter ending June 30, 2025, with 3.95%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to $17.78B, up 4.81% year-over-year. In the fiscal year ending September 30, 2024, Emerson Electric Co. had annual revenue of $17.49B with 15.34% growth.

Revenue Definition

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
